Fairly successful after a slow start in April. I had a lot of germination problems and had to fill in gaps with later sowings.

I have recorded every minute spent on the allotment and the weight of produce and dates of picking.

I spent exactly 40 hours on the plot in May and harvested 6.08 Kg of produce.

Last year it was 2.57Kg so things are improving although the first strawberries were 2 weeks later on 2nd June.
